Description The aims of this module are to provide an overview of the neuroscience of criminal responsibility and liability; and to consider the neuropsychological bases of offending behaviour, recidivism and rehabilitation. Particular emphasis will be placed on the role of neuroscientific evidence in the courtroom, and applications of neuropsychology to juror, judge and offender decision making.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
Learning Outcomes 1. Describe and evaluate mental and behavioural aspects of criminal responsibility 2. Evaluate the neuroscience of criminal responsibility 3. Critically consider the neuroscience of offending behaviour, recidivism and rehabilitation 4. Identify and evaluate the role of neuroscientific evidence in the courtroom 5. Evaluate the neuropsychology of Judge and juror decision making |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
